What Is Artificial Intelligence (AI)?
Artificial Intelligence (AI) refers to the ability of machines or computer systems to perform tasks that normally require human intelligence.
These tasks include:
- Learning from experience
- Understanding language
- Recognizing images and voices
- Making decisions
- Solving problems
In simple words, AI is when machines are designed to think and act like humans.

Types of Artificial Intelligence
Artificial Intelligence can be divided into three main types:
1. Narrow AI (Weak AI)
This is the most common type of AI used today. Narrow AI is designed to perform one specific task.
Examples:
- Voice assistants (Siri, Alexa, Google Assistant)
- Face recognition on smartphones
- Recommendation systems (Netflix, YouTube, Amazon)
- Spam email filters
👉 Narrow AI is powerful but cannot think beyond its programmed task.
2. General AI (Strong AI)
General AI refers to machines that can think, learn, and perform any intellectual task like a human.
- Can understand emotions
- Can reason logically
- Can adapt to new situations
🚫 Important: General AI does not exist yet. It is still theoretical and under research.
3. Super AI
Super AI is a hypothetical form of AI that would surpass human intelligence in every aspect, including creativity, decision-making, and emotions.
- More intelligent than humans
- Capable of independent thinking
⚠️ This type of AI exists only in science fiction and future predictions.
Key Technologies Behind AI
Artificial Intelligence is powered by several important technologies:
1. Machine Learning (ML)
Machine Learning allows computers to learn from data without being explicitly programmed.
Examples:
- Predicting weather
- Detecting fraud
- Personalized ads
2. Deep Learning
Deep Learning is a subset of machine learning that uses neural networks inspired by the human brain.
Used in:
- Image recognition
- Speech recognition
- Self-driving cars
3. Natural Language Processing (NLP)
NLP enables machines to understand and communicate in human language.
Examples:
- Chatbots
- Language translation
- Voice commands
4. Computer Vision
Computer Vision allows machines to interpret and understand images and videos.
Used in:
- Facial recognition
- Medical imaging
- Surveillance systems

Challenges and Risks of AI
Despite its benefits, AI also raises concerns:
⚠️ Job Displacement
Automation may replace some jobs, especially repetitive roles.
⚠️ Data Privacy Issues
AI systems rely on large amounts of personal data.
⚠️ Bias and Fairness
AI can inherit biases from training data.
⚠️ Security Risks
AI can be misused for cyberattacks, deepfakes, and surveillance.
